Anxiety Treatment Therapy - Understanding the Root Causes of Anxiety

Everyone has anxiety from time to time as a result of stressful events. People with anxiety disorders experience a strong emotional response that can disrupt their daily life.

Anxiety treatment therapy aims to alleviate the symptoms of anxiety by teaching relaxation techniques and strategies for coping. Brightside and BetterHelp are two online counseling platforms that provide anxiety treatment.

The root of your anxiety.

Rarely is there a single reason for anxiety. It's more likely that a mix of factors contribute to your anxiety, including lifestyle, genetics and past experiences. It's possible that the condition or medication you're taking could be the cause of the symptoms you are experiencing, so it's crucial to speak with a doctor and inform him of what's going on.

Anxiety is a sign that could be a sign of an issue with your health that is serious. If you notice an increase in symptoms it is important to talk to your doctor. Your doctor will be able to rule out physical causes for your anxiety, such as diabetes, heart problems or hormone imbalances.

In addition to identifying the causes of anxiety, a mental health specialist can also assist you in creating an effective treatment plan to help you manage your symptoms. Depending on the symptoms and the diagnosis you're dealing with, certain kinds of therapy may be more beneficial than others.

For example, if your therapist believes that your anxiety is caused by a fear of not being good enough, she might teach you ways to overcome the pattern by learning how to be more accepting of yourself. She could provide you with strategies for coping that enable you to take the risk of putting yourself out there and overcome your anxiety.

There isn't a single treatment for anxiety disorders, but many people are able to overcome them using the right treatment plan. Finding a therapist that can help you with your specific situation and provide the assistance you need is the first step.

C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T), mindfulness and schema therapy, meditation, and mindfulness-based stress relief are a few of the most common treatments used for anxiety. Your therapist will help you decide which method works best for you and can recommend other professionals who are skilled in the type of anxiety disorder that you suffer from. They can also suggest support groups where you can find compassion and understanding. You can also find online communities where those who suffer from anxiety share their stories and strategies for managing the condition.

Developing coping skills.

You'll develop coping skills when your therapist assists you address the root causes of anxiety. You might already be employing some of the healthy techniques to deal with anxiety. These include taking time to decompress by exercising or writing a diary, listening music to support your mood or getting a good night's sleep. Some, however, like using alcohol or drugs to manage stress or avoiding situations that cause anxiety aren't as effective in the long term and could actually cause more problems.

You will work in therapy sessions to identify the negative thoughts that contribute to your anxiety. It may be difficult, but you can change these "automatic reactions" once you realize that they are the result of maladaptive behaviors.

Your Therapist will help you create a plan of action that includes learning healthy coping strategies and implementing them in your everyday life. You'll be taught to challenge your negative thoughts and this is especially crucial in cases of phobias or anxieties resulting from childhood trauma. You will also learn relaxation techniques like deep breathing or counting to the number ten.

Anxiety is an illness that affects both your body and your mind. It can be caused by physical sensations, such as dizziness and sweating as well as mental problems, such as irrational fears or obsessive compulsive behaviors. Anxiety may even cause inflammation in the brain which can increase your risk of heart disease.

While medication may be beneficial for those suffering from anxiety however, therapy is the most effective method of treatment. You may be more relaxed after several sessions with a therapist who is right for you.

Learning relaxation techniques.

Relaxation techniques can ease stress. This is true. They can also be used to treat anxiety symptoms such as sweaty palms and a rapid heartbeat. Online or in books there are a variety of relaxation strategies that are self-help such as meditation and guided imagery, yoga and guided breathing. However, if you're suffering from particular anxiety symptoms, or you're suffering from medical issues, it's best to see a health care professional who employs relaxation techniques as part of their therapeutic practice.

CBT can assist you to change your negative self-perceptions that contribute to anxiety attacks and panic attacks. You'll learn to challenge thoughts of doom and despair by learning techniques like progressive muscle relaxation, deep breathing, and mindfulness meditation. CBT is effective in treating anxiety and psychological disorders.

Interpersonal therapy can help you deal with issues that arise in your job and relationships. Your therapist is an instructor, teaching you healthy ways to express your emotions and communicate with other people. This option is particularly helpful if your anxiety stems from an alteration in your life or if depression and anxiety are both present.


Psychodynamic therapy addresses unresolved desires and feelings that may be at the root of anxiety. Your therapist will guide through an entrainment process, in which you are taught to recognize patterns that trigger anxiety in your relationships. Psychodynamic therapy can be lengthy and challenging, but it has been found to be effective for treating anxiety.

A variety of other treatments have been shown to relieve anxiety, such as acceptance and commitment therapy (ACT) and schema therapy. ACT is an integrative therapy that integrates various therapeutic methods and research has proven it to be effective in treating a broad range of conditions. Schema therapy focuses on identifying problematic emotional patterns that originate from childhood experiences. It has been proven effective at treating anxiety disorders and personality disorders.

The goal of anxiety treatment, ultimately, is to make you feel more confident about yourself and your life. Through working with a therapist you will learn how to manage your anxiety and lead more fulfilled life.

Identifying triggers.

A mental health professional can assist you in identifying the triggers that cause anxiety, regardless of whether they are conscious or subconscious. For instance, a certain smell or song may remind you of a painful incident and trigger anxiety symptoms. Other triggers for anxiety include stress, work, lack of sleep, financial worries and relationships. Once you are aware of what causes anxiety, you can learn to overcome these challenges and take care of yourself if they arise.

Symptoms of anxiety can be relieved with therapy sessions, medication or both. In therapy, you might learn to reframe negative thought patterns or develop new coping skills. Many antidepressants can combat anxiety by altering the way your brain processes chemicals.

The type of anxiety treatment you receive depends on the cause and the diagnosis. It can be done in a group, private or family environment, and the amount and often you meet with your therapist can vary as well. Certain kinds of anxiety treatments concentrate on resolving negative thoughts and others teach you specific relaxation techniques, like progressive muscle relaxation.

Before you can develop an appropriate treatment plan for anxiety the doctor will conduct an examination and review your medical records. They may prescribe medication to help treat anxiety, like benzodiazepines or selective serotonin reuptake reduces (SSRI) if used long-term. SSRIs increase the amount of serotonin the chemical in your brain that regulates mood. Some common SSRIs include fluoxetine (Prozac) and sertraline (Zoloft).
